A PZL M-18 model plane, one of the so-called “dromedaries” or agricultural aircraft, crashed this Thursday morning near the town of Peralejo, in the Sancti Spiritus municipality of La Sierpe, while it was carrying out a routine fumigation of the rice crops, as confirmed exclusively to Escambray Ernesto Cuéllar, director of the ENSA Sancti Spíritus Base Business Unit.

The pilot, whose identity has not yet been revealed, suffered minor injuries that are currently being treated by the corresponding health services, but does not report any danger to life, according to statements from the aforementioned source.

At this moment, a commission of experts is investigating on site the causes that led to such an unfortunate accident.

Planes like the one that crashed this Thursday are frequently used in the fumigation of rice plantations and in extinguishing fires, including large ones such as the one that occurred at the Matanzas Supertanker Base.
